About Hyper Sports (Japan) (Rev 1)
Hyper Sports (Japan) (Rev 1) is a revision of a sports-themed video game released for the Nintendo Entertainment System. It was developed during the classic 8-bit era, a time when sports games began to gain traction on home consoles. While specific details about the developers are scarce, the game fits within the broader context of competitive sports games that were popular on the NES platform.
In Hyper Sports, players engage in a series of Olympic-style events, competing in various challenges that test their skills and reflexes. The gameplay often requires precise timing and coordination, with each event presenting unique mechanics that players must master. While the game primarily emphasizes individual performance, it also allows for competitive play against others, making it a fun choice for multiplayer sessions.
This title is worth trying today, especially for fans of retro sports games. It captures the essence of the competitive spirit prevalent in arcade and home sports titles of its time. Though it may not have the depth of modern sports games, Hyper Sports offers a nostalgic experience that showcases the simple yet engaging gameplay mechanics typical of its era, making it a charming addition to any retro gaming library.
